Aden Anwar is a Research Intern at UNU-CRIS.
Aden Anwar is an Erasmus Mundus scholar currently pursuing a Master's degree in Economics of Globalisation and European Integration (EGEI), within a consortium of seven universities, including Ghent University. She holds a Bachelor of Sciences in Economics from Lahore University of Management Sciences (LUMS) and has professional experience spanning financial data analysis and development policy.
During her research internship at UNU-CRIS, Aden will primarily work on the RIKS database under the supervision of Glenn Rayp and Samuel Standaert within the Economic and Political Interactions Cluster. Her work includes tracking developments in international treaty participation and implementation, including changes in membership, ratification, and entry into force. She will also work on creating a data landscape of bilateral foreign direct investment (FDI), trade, and migration datasets.
